Hi,while in VC I would like to zoom out say 0,75 for example) only the outside view, while keeping the normal 1:1 ratio on the cockpit view. If I am sitting in the cockpit and zoom out with "-" key, the whole contents of the screen zoom out. I would like to zoom only what is outside of the plane, and keep the cockpit "as is". Is it possible ?Can somebody advise how to do ? Thanks.

Is it possible ?>Can somebody advise how to do ? Thanks.>>>I suspect this is not possible. The 2D panel is a separate and distinct visual environment from the outside/VC view. When in 2D panel mode, you zoom the 3D environment. When in VC you are already in the 3D environment. Thus they all zoom together. Of course I may be wrong.You can change the view point (look at the VIEWS section in the aircraft.cfg) to move your eye further away from the VC panel, much like sliding your seat back. Other than that, you need to rebuild the VC model for a better orientation and view.Shad
